Sanju Samson Will Play In The ODI Series Against Africa Or Not? Sourav Ganguly Gives Final Verdict

Team India is currently taking on South Africa for a 3-match T20I series and after this both the teams will fight each other in a 3-match ODI series starting on October 6th.

The ODI team will be completely different from what the squad is for the T20 series against Proteas. The ODI side will be led by veteran left-handed Indian batter Shikhar Dhawan along with the bunch of youngsters.

The young Indian wicketkeeper Sanju Samson is not part of the T20 World Cup squad, also not there for the T20 series against South Africa. However, according to a latest video clip featuring Sourav Ganguly, the BCCI head did admit that Samson will be the part of Team India for the 3-match ODI series. The squad for the ODI series will be announced later this week.

In a meeting with reporters, Ganguly said,”He [Samson] is playing well. He is there, and he played for India. He just missed the World Cup. I’m sure he will be in the thick of things. I think he is playing the One-Days against South Africa also. He is around. He does well for his franchise in the IPL [Rajasthan Royals]. He is the captain. He has done very well for himself.”

Ganguly further added,”I believe he is from Trivandrum. You [Trivandrum] have a lot of good players. Rohan Kunnummal got three centuries during the last Ranji Trophy. There’s a lot of talent in this part. Basil Thampi is also from here. So, a lot of talents in Kerala. It is no more a football-only state.”
